The use of x-ray fluoroscopy in complex interventional procedures can result in high patient dose leading to severe skin injuries. Simply reducing exposure degrades image quality. One solution is to acquire images at reduced exposures and digitally filter to reduce noise and restore image quality. We quantitatively evaluated image quality improvement from a bidirectional multi-stage (BMS) median spatio-temporal filter. Improvements were assessed using forced-choice measurement of detection and discrimination. Targets were vertical projected cylinders mimicking interventional devices such as catheters. Poisson white noise was added on uniform backgrounds to simulate low-dose x-ray fluoroscopy. The EMS filter improved detection by 20% and discrimination by 31% giving estimated dose savings of 31% and 42%, respectively. Minimal spatial and temporal blurring of targets was observed in filtered sequences.
